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6759828 2966733455 546600 7698
2947055 78540742564
2947055 78540742564
199322 6226991211 11732582
All about undefined
Interested in learning more?
2947055 78540742564
199322 6226991211 11732582
See more
4281780126 76222
44905 03 9270763
See more
3320625060 0284788
11618 06511860300 9178721989
See more